DescriptionMassanetta has a wonderful partnership with the Children's National Medical Center (CNMC) and their "Brainy Camps". This program, based out of the center in Washington, DC, offers children and teens with chronic health conditions seven days and six nights of summer fun and social connections. CNMC physicians, nurses, social workers, and parent-volunteers come together to care for campers who enjoy the typical activities one might expect at camp. At Brainy Camps, children experience all the joy and adventure of a sleep-away camp with medical staff close at hand. Camp Massanetta was blessed by the summer of 2009 camps and is looking forward with joy to the arrival of children and teens with Tourette Syndrome, Aspergers Syndrome, Neurofibromatosis, Epilepsy, Diabetes, Obesity, Sickle Cell Anemia, Cardiac Conditions including pacemakers, and those with Allergies. Family weekends are being planned for the fall and winter in the Hotel and Richardson buildings. Sandra Cushner-Weinstein, PT, LCSW-C, Director of the Brainy Camps, is greatly encouraged by this partnership. Full-week and partial-week camps are being offered during the 2010 season. The Brainy Camps have purchased railing to make the path between the Camp and the Hotel safer. Massanetta is providing better lighting in each of the villages to make it safer for the campers and staff. A "Memory Garden" is being planned to memorialize those campers whose health conditions have led to their death since the inception of the Brainy Camp program. Details
